Season 9 of Marvel Rivals opens with a murder mystery rather than a straightforward event grind. Apocalypse is dead, and the investigation quickly reveals he wasn't the only one killed. Wolverine, Psylocke, and Gambit have all been taken out, and the Death of Apocalypse event tasks you with solving each case one at a time. The first case is Wolverine's, and while the concept is simple, the execution trips up a lot of players. Here's the full walkthrough, including the spoiler-heavy answer.
How does the Death of Wolverine case work?
This event plays differently from standard Marvel Rivals challenges. Instead of completing match objectives, you're piecing together a crime scene through a gallery card covered in sparkle hotspots. Tapping each sparkle triggers a short conversation between heroes, and those conversations contain highlighted key words that serve as your clues.
Collect every key word from every sparkle on the card before moving to the next step. Once all clues are gathered, you flip the page to the investigation screen. There you'll find a block of text with several blanks, plus three persons of interest listed as suspects. Your job is to drag the key words you've collected into the correct blank spaces to reconstruct the account of what happened.

What is the correct solution for the Death of Wolverine?
Fill in all the blanks using the clues you've gathered from the sparkle hotspots on the gallery card. The image in the source confirms the exact placement, but the key outcome is this: every blank resolves to point at a single suspect.
The killer is Bucky Barnes, the Winter Soldier.
The case reveals that Bucky killed Logan's family years ago while operating under Hydra's control. When Wolverine discovered this, his Berserker Rage activated and the two fought. Bucky's mechanical arm landed the killing blow, and the Hive Cells drained not just Wolverine's blood but his healing factor as well, making the wound fatal in a way that would normally be impossible.
What comes after solving Wolverine's case?
With Wolverine's case closed, the Death of Apocalypse event continues. Psylocke and Gambit's cases are still locked at launch and will unlock as the event progresses over the following week. Each new case follows the same clue-gathering and blank-filling format, so the process you learned here carries over directly.
Solving Wolverine's murder is the first step toward uncovering who killed Apocalypse himself, and the cases are designed to build on each other narratively. Keep checking back as new cases drop.
